Block #31273

Block Hash
e32e9af57f8e4d75ff0de0a49900cb44c43eb92273da9e68c1ff5fb13d8db21c
Previous Block
Merkle Root
7858906a...c86a0ce9
Timestamp
(1 day ago)
Difficulty
0.01268305
Size
313 bytes
Nonce
2147495169

Transactions 1

Transaction ID Size
7858906a...c86a0ce9 232 bytes